Louisa Jacobson Reacts to Sister Grace Gummer’s Love Story Role

Louisa Jacobson was blown away by that Grace Gummer performance, too.
While the Gilded Age actress was attending the Emmys 2026 to celebrate the series’ eight nominations, she couldn’t help but take a moment to praise her sister’s performance as Caroline Kennedy in Love Story.
“I’m so proud of my sister Grace Gummer for her work in Love Story,” Jacobson told E! News’ Keltie Knight during Live From E!: 2026 Emmys Sept. 14. “She’s phenomenal. So heartbreaking that scene in the last episode.” (To see everyone on the Emmys 2026 red carpet, click here.)
Indeed, the 35-year-old—youngest to parents Meryl Streep and Don Gummer, who also share Grace, 40, as well Henry Wolfe Gummer, 46, Mamie Gummer, 43—emphasized that the entire family was watching the Ryan Murphy series’ finale on the edge of their seats.
"We were all texting," Jacobson added. “Our family thread was popping off. Like, ‘Ugh. We’re so sad. That was really heartbreaking.’” (Love Story, inspired by Carolyn Bessette Kennedy and John F. Kennedy Jr.'s romance earned six Emmy nominations. See every winner of the evening here.)
But while Jacobson said it was “really great” to be attending TV’s biggest night alongside her sister, she admitted that any potential project alongside Gummer and mom Streep isn’t coming any time soon.
“We’re just all living our beautiful, individual lives,” Jacobson added, noting her family had nothing but “plans to support each other.”
As for how Jacobson manages to channel her inner 19th century woman when it comes to playing Marian Brook in the HBO period drama? Costuming goes a long way.
“You’d think that the tight constraints would make it difficult but actually sometimes when you have a tight container, it allows you to be more expansive,” Jacobson detailed, “and certainly by season four that’s definitely the case.”

The Materialists alum admitted that a corset is actually her secret weapon on set.
“It’s a constrained time in history especially for women,” Jacobson explained, “so putting on the corset just helps me get into character and helps me ease into that world pretty smoothly.”
On the red carpet, though, Jacobson prefers to keep it in the 21st century, sporting a beautifully tailored black and white Tom Ford suit designed by Haider Ackermann.
“It’s beautiful,” Jacobson mused. “I love it.”
